The average salary for a computer network architect in Texas is around $120,820 per year.
Avg Salary
Computer network architects earn an average  yearly salary of $120,820. 
Wages typically start from $68,400 and go up to $165,090.

Computer network architect earnings by seniority
90th percentile
Top-level computer network architect earnings begin at:
$79.37 per hour
$165,090 per year
75th percentile
Senior-level computer network architect earnings begin at:
$70.97 per hour
$147,620 per year
50th percentile
Mid-level computer network architect earnings begin at:
$58.09 per hour
$120,820 per year
25th percentile
Junior-level computer network architect earnings begin at:
$43.69 per hour
$90,870 per year
10th percentile
Starting level computer network architect earnings begin at:
$32.88 per hour
$68,400 per year
Approximate values based on highest and lowest earning segments.

How do computer network architect salaries compare to similar careers?
Computer network architects earn 6% more than similar careers in Texas. On average, they make more than electrical engineers.
| Career | Median Salary | 
|---|---|
| Computer network architect salary | $121K | 
| Computer hardware engineer salary | $116K | 
| Photonics engineer salary | $109K | 
| Software engineer salary | $108K | 
| Electrical engineer salary | $100K |
